Best Courses for Employment in the U.S.

The following fields of study offer strong career prospects, with high employability rates and competitive salaries:

1. Information Technology (IT) and Computer Science

  • Popular Courses: Software Engineering, Cybersecurity, Data Science, Artificial Intelligence.
  • Top Hiring Companies: Google, Microsoft, Amazon, IBM, Apple.
  • Salary Expectations:
    • Interns: $25–$45 per hour.
    • Entry-level: $70,000–$100,000 per year.
    • Experienced professionals: $120,000–$200,000+ per year.
  • Best Regions for Jobs: Silicon Valley (CA), Seattle (WA), Austin (TX), New York (NY).

2. Healthcare and Nursing

  • Popular Courses: Nursing, Medical Assisting, Healthcare Administration, Physical Therapy.
  • Top Hiring Companies: Mayo Clinic, Kaiser Permanente, Cleveland Clinic, Johns Hopkins Hospital.
  • Salary Expectations:
    • Interns: $15–$30 per hour.
    • Entry-level: $55,000–$80,000 per year.
    • Experienced professionals: $90,000–$150,000+ per year.
  • Best Regions for Jobs: California, Texas, Florida, New York.

3. Business and Finance

  • Popular Courses: Business Administration, Accounting, Financial Management, Marketing.
  • Top Hiring Companies: JPMorgan Chase, Goldman Sachs, Deloitte, PwC, Amazon.
  • Salary Expectations:
    • Interns: $18–$35 per hour.
    • Entry-level: $50,000–$85,000 per year.
    • Experienced professionals: $100,000–$250,000+ per year.
  • Best Regions for Jobs: New York (NY), Chicago (IL), Los Angeles (CA), Boston (MA).

4. Engineering

  • Popular Courses: Mechanical Engineering, Civil Engineering, Electrical Engineering.
  • Top Hiring Companies: Tesla, Boeing, General Electric, Lockheed Martin.
  • Salary Expectations:
    • Interns: $20–$40 per hour.
    • Entry-level: $65,000–$90,000 per year.
    • Experienced professionals: $110,000–$180,000+ per year.
  • Best Regions for Jobs: Texas, California, Michigan, Washington.

5. Skilled Trades and Certifications

  • Popular Courses: Welding, Plumbing, Electrician Training, HVAC Technician.
  • Top Hiring Companies: Union Pacific, Siemens, Carrier, General Motors.
  • Salary Expectations:
    • Interns: $15–$25 per hour.
    • Entry-level: $40,000–$65,000 per year.
    • Experienced professionals: $80,000–$120,000+ per year.
  • Best Regions for Jobs: Midwest (Ohio, Michigan), Texas, Florida.

Job Requirements and Hiring Process

Most positions require candidates to have a degree or certification in their respective fields. Additional requirements may include:

  • IT & Engineering: Coding skills, technical certifications (AWS, Cisco, Microsoft).
  • Healthcare: State licensing exams, clinical experience.
  • Business & Finance: Internships, CPA (for accounting), financial modeling skills.
  • Skilled Trades: Trade school completion, apprenticeships, licensing.

Many companies offer internships that turn into full-time positions, making it easier to transition from student to professional.
